Excel Converter Changelog

What's new in Excel Converter 2.0.9.0

Jul 13, 2018
  • Fixed the worksheet filters making them fully case-insensitive.

New in Excel Converter 2.0.8.0 (Aug 21, 2017)

  • New features:
  • Added option to unmerge merged cells.
  • Enhancements:
  • Updated NPOI to version 2.3.0.0.
  • Updated update manager.

New in Excel Converter 1.5.2.5004 (Feb 11, 2014)

  • ENH: Added option to skip empty rows from being converted
  • ENH: Improved engine to be able to process cells with more than 255 characters (no longer truncated).

New in Excel Converter 1.5.1.5002 (Feb 11, 2014)

  • Maintenance release, updated links to internet resources.

New in Excel Converter 1.5.0.5001 (Nov 25, 2013)

  • NEW: Add option to DSV ruleset to escape single and double quotes
  • NEW: Added option to find the first row and/or column based on the cell value
  • NEW: Added (more obvious) option to output the log as html or text
  • NEW: Added option to append data to a file if it already exists
  • ENH: Improved conversion strategy combining text and value modes for each type of cell (currency, number, text, boolean, date) and ensuring actual values are maintained in the output
  • ENH: Removed restriction to run command-line only from the command-prompt (cmd) process
  • ENH: Numerous profile manager improvements
  • ENH: Added option to remove special characters from a field value
  • ENH: Text input fields are now mandatory
  • ENH: Filename correction option removed, invalid filename characters will now be stripped automatically
  • ENH: DSV related options are now more restrictive to ensure better DSV compliancy
  • ENH: Changed how the escape, newline and delimiter characters are C-style escaped
  • ENH: Accidentally pressing the Escape button on the keyboard no longer closes XLS2CSV Converter
  • ENH: Additional checks on required components/dependencies to avoid certain types of OLEDB exceptions that still occurred
  • ENH: Performance improvements when navigating the application
  • ENH: Rare situation where the main window would move to the background when closing the profile manager or log window has been fixed
  • FIX: Fixed an issue where error 'The requested action with this object has failed (line 5021)' is shown when starting the application
  • ENH: The option to export the first sheet of every workbook has been removed as this has been replaced with inclusion/exclusion filters and caused confusion
  • ENH: Included latest version of the AccessDatabaseEngine
  • FIX: Fixed issue where using spaces as character replacement is discarded when reloading the profile
  • FIX: Option to rename files when they already existed did not always create all files, has been resolved
  • FIX: Cancel an ongoing conversion is now immediate and shows more accurate result statistics.
  • NOTE: Existing profiles are migrated automatically to be compatible with this version of the application. After migration, they are no longer compatible with older versions of XLS2CSV Converter.

New in Excel Converter 1.4.1.4009 (Jul 23, 2013)

  • FIX: Solved an issue where the combination of a ruleset and multiple conditions would not process all of the requirements correctly.

New in Excel Converter 1.4.0.4007 (Jul 23, 2013)

  • NEW: Updated statistical engine to work with Google Analytics (updated license)
  • NEW: Ability to save log to *.html file (formatted table)
  • ENH: Console prompts (without options) no longer require manual input / interaction
  • FIX: Console prompts in Windows 8 did not register the user response correctly
  • FIX: Added error message when ADB components are not installed
  • FIX: Fixed an error where the main window would not appear after start
  • FIX: Question to erase destination folder is no longer asked when the folder is already empty
  • FIX: Application crash (stopped responding) when XLSX, XLSM or XLSB files were opened by Excel.
  • FIX: Files that are in use are now detected and no longer converted
  • FIX: Opening destination folder from a QuickLaunch run did not work.

New in Excel Converter 1.3.3.3755 (Jul 23, 2013)

  • FIX: Issue where source- and destination location was limited to 75 characters causing 'file not found' during conversion.

New in Excel Converter 1.3.2.3754 (Jul 23, 2013)

  • NEW: For following settings related to the CSV ruleset:
  • Added option to replace/remove the delimiter value in a cell
  • Added option to replace/remove the quote value in a cell
  • Added option to replace/remove the newline value in a cell
  • Added option to trim leading and trailing spaces in a cell
  • NEW: For following settings related to the DSV ruleset:
  • Added option to replace/remove the delimiter value in a cell
  • Added option to replace/remove the escape value in a cell
  • Added option to replace/remove the newline value in a cell
  • Added option to replace/remove the tab value in a cell
  • NEW: Added option to define a custom logfile path & name with variables
  • ENH: Improved loggging now shows the user the inclusion/exclusion filter is not activated when left empty
  • FIX: Corrected tooltip for 'save' function in profile manager
  • FIX: Some small errors in the manual.

New in Excel Converter 1.3.1.3722 (Jul 23, 2013)

  • NEW: 'QuickLaunch' XLS2CSV Converter GUI with arguments
  • NEW: Easy creation of XLS2CSV Converter QuickLaunch shortcuts
  • NEW: Locations and profiles recent history
  • ENH: Filter in source file selection dialog box now contains all supported filetypes that are enabled in the active profile
  • ENH: Changed updatecheck to be more discrete
  • ENH: Update now integrated in main window
  • ENH: Application setup options now integrated in main window
  • ENH: Ability to open location of source/destination/profile directly from XLS2CSV Converter
  • ENH: Profile 'save as' function now available through profile window
  • ENH: No longer working with 'BETA notifications'
  • ENH: Refactor GUI creation (more efficient processing)
  • ENH: New set of icons
  • ENH: Application now remembers window positions and size of the most important windows (log, main window, profile window)
  • FIX: Fixed an issue where loading certain invalid profile settings would generate an AutoIt error
  • FIX: Fixed a situation where the default profile would be overwritten if it already existed in the profile folder.

New in Excel Converter 1.3.0.2900 Beta (Jul 23, 2013)

  • NEW: Added support for macro-enabled workbooks (*.xlsm)
  • NEW: Added support for binary workbooks (*.xlsb)
  • NEW: Added customizable RowStart and RowCount parameters
  • NEW: Added customizable ColumnStart and ColumnCount parameters
  • NEW: Added option to automatically create a log file after conversion
  • NEW: Required components now included in installer (.NET Framework 4.0 and AccessDatabase Engine 2010)
  • ENH: Data connectivity components requirements updated (version 2010 instead of 2007 required)
  • ENH: Improved database engine options and engine support checks (XLS2CSV Converter used to throw the error that a file was invalid or could not be opened in certain situations)
  • ENH: In case the option 'Cleanup' in the profile is set to 'Prompt' the application will ask to clean the output folder ONLY in case it exists. It used to ALWAYS ask the question regardless whether or not the folder existed.
  • ENH: Consistency of items in the conversion log has been improved
  • FIX: Fixed 'export as text' strategy to better support cells with more than 255 characters (values are no longer truncated)
  • FIX: Fixed an issue where starting the application would throw

New in Excel Converter 1.2.0.2701 (Oct 31, 2011)

  • ENH: Sheetnames inclusion and exclusion filters are no longer case-sensitive.
  • FIX: Fixed an issue where certain valid workbooks would trigger the error "Unsupported file extension".

New in Excel Converter 1.2.0.2700 Beta (Oct 31, 2011)

  • ENH: DLL errors no longer show a dialog box that needs to be confirmed. Only an error is logged in the conversion log.
  • ENH: BETA confirmation in Command-Prompt utility no longer requires a confirmation from the user. A timer is used instead.
  • FIX: Fixed an error that prevented the Command-Prompt to run from any location except the installation folder.

New in Excel Converter 1.2.0.2694 Beta (Oct 31, 2011)

  • NEW: CSV standard compliancy options.
  • NEW: DSV standard compliancy options.
  • NEW: Excel-only compliancy options.
  • NEW: Added customizable quote character.
  • NEW: Added customizable newline character to better support different types of systems (MAC OS, Linux, Windows,...).
  • NEW: Added default/example conversion profiles (optionally installable).
  • NEW: New sheet selection options: Inclusion and exclusion filter supporting wildcards (? and *).
  • ENH: Prefix and suffix are no longer available, replaced by automated compliancy checking + quote character.
  • ENH: Profile management - support for easily selecting and maintaining specific conversion profiles.
  • ENH: Updated profile (x2c file) sections so that settings are grouped under the relevant section as shown in the settings window.
  • ENH: Updated profile (x2c file) content so that it only contains relevant settings (e.g. in case of CSV ruleset, no DSV settings are present in the file).
  • ENH: Customizable profile folder path.
  • ENH: Customizable filename output supporting the use of filename variables.
  • ENH: Updated internet links (moved away from co.cc).
  • ENH: User now gets feedback on input of invalid code page.
  • ENH: Overview of settings is now available for Export, Conversion and Output profile setting groups.
  • ENH: Splash screen is shown to show application startup tasks.
  • ENH: Automatically check for updates at application startup.
  • ENH: Separated commandline support entirely from GUI and replaced by fully native DOS application.
  • ENH: Improved error handler for COM exceptions that generate AutoIT errors with message : 'operation with this object has failed'.
  • ENH: Text input in certain profile settings (e.g. delimiter) is replaced by a dropdown box with suggestions + free input.
  • ENH: Context sensitive help >> helpfile will now open on the correct page depending on where it is triggered.
  • FIX: Fixed certain cases where the output file could not be created due to invalid filename characters.
  • FIX: Fixed a textual error in case a conversion profile was imported, dialog box showed 'export' instead of 'import'.
  • FIX: Fixed a situation where an OLEDB exception is thrown in case a filter is active on a worksheet.
  • FIX: Fixed situations where OLEDB exceptions were thrown in case of sheet containing 'special' characters (we assume this fixes most of the OLEDB exceptions people were getting).
  • FIX: Fixed an issue where paths containing single quotes would cause AutoIt errors.
  • FIX: Fixed issue where special characters such as the "" were no longer converted to the actual character to be used in the conversion output.
  • FIX: Checkbox value 'false' was incorrectly set in conversion profile.

New in Excel Converter 1.1.0.1741 Beta (Oct 31, 2011)

  • ENH: Added additional filename option (workbook filename)

New in Excel Converter 1.1.0.1740 Beta (Oct 31, 2011)

  • NEW: Support for conversion of 1 file or 1 directory.
  • NEW: Additional output filename options.
  • NEW: Customizable output file extension.
  • NEW: Additional overwrite options.
  • NEW: Added option to convert all sheets from every workbook.
  • NEW: Prefix and Suffix are now separate options instead of one 'Quote char' option.
  • NEW: Customizable codepage setting for encoding the output.
  • NEW: Import/Export conversion settings to a profile (x2c profile also usable for command-line support).
  • ENH: Improved lay-out of main window and settings window.
  • ENH: Progress and results are now only shown when useful.
  • ENH: Improved conversion log viewer with filter options.
  • ENH: Better handling of directory and file selection and recognition of 'invalid' items such as libraries/invalid links.
  • ENH: Free source/destination folder input (Manual input no longer blocked).
  • ENH: Xlsx files are no longer converted when required component not found on system.
  • ENH: User now has the option to convert only xls, only xlsx or both file types.
  • ENH: Improved application startup checks.
  • ENH: Changed commandline tool to require 4 parameters: source, destination, profile, interactivity level.
  • ENH: Overwrite option 'overwrite' now no longer deletes the file but actually overwrites it keeping the file attributes and other properties unchanged.
  • FIX: No longer creates empty files (in case of empty sheets).
  • FIX: Fixed case where the application would throw an AutoIt error.
  • FIX: Fixed an error where an invalid filename would result in an OLEDB error.
  • FIX: Fixed an error where insufficient rights would result in an OLEDB error.

New in Excel Converter 1.0.0.335 (Oct 31, 2011)

  • NEW: Added online update checker.
  • FIX: Typo "Threat all as text" should be "Treat all as text".

New in Excel Converter 1.0.0.325 Beta (Oct 31, 2011)

  • NEW: Added possibility to enter a TAB character as delimiter.
  • ENH: Export first sheet of every workbook is always the first alphabetically. Clarified the text in the settings window.
  • ENH: Command-line now supports relative paths.
  • ENH: Code optimizations.
  • FIX: Fixed an issue where the logfile could not be written to disk when the destination directory no longer existed (dialog box requesting to write log to system disk).

New in Excel Converter 1.0.0.292 Beta (Oct 31, 2011)

  • NEW: Optional command-line support.
  • ENH: No more online help (local help will always be installed).
  • ENH: Included additional information about conversion in log.

New in Excel Converter 1.0.0.222 (Oct 19, 2010)

  • NEW: We have turned to ‘Inno Setup’ for our installer needs and developed a brand new install wizard.
  • NEW: To further improve the application, anonymous statistics will now be transmitted on application closure.
  • FIX: Sheetnames containing single quote characters are now converted (this used to give an exception)
  • ENH: The setting 'Export mode' has been added that can improve output for certain types of *.xls(x) files (see help for more info)
  • ENH: Empty sheets no longer cause an OLEDB error during conversion but will be converted to empty *.csv files.
  • ENH: The application will now determine whether to show online or offline help (local help file included in the installer).

New in Excel Converter 1.0.0.156 (Oct 19, 2010)

  • NEW: Support for Microsoft® Excel® 2007,2010 documents (*.xlsx)
  • FIX: Moved settings file to appdata folder of the user currently logged on eliminating UAC limitations.
  • ENH: Removed the option to export all sheets from every workbook (for future release)
  • ENH: Help now refers to online help, local CHM file was removed.

New in Excel Converter 1.0.0.127 (Oct 19, 2010)

  • FIX: Encoding of the converted *.csv files has been changed to ANSI WINDOWS Codepage 1252 (West European Latin) so that it works identical to excel (save as *.csv feature).

New in Excel Converter 1.0.0.126 (Oct 19, 2010)

  • NEW: Settings screen added with preview feature
  • NEW: GUI prepared for supporting conversion of multiple sheets from each workbook (BETA NOTICE ADDED).
  • NEW: Delimiter character(s) are now customizable by the user.
  • FIX: Main window disappears behind other windows after setting input/output dir
  • FIX: XLS files in root directory were not processed, only the files from subfolders.

New in Excel Converter 1.0.0.113 (Oct 19, 2010)

  • NEW: Possibility to convert excel files with extension .xls to comma delimited files
  • NEW: User friendly interface with easy to understand statistics
  • NEW: Resultlog with export functionality